
Bitcoin's price remains close to $60,000, causing a stir among traders and analysts alike. A recent rise in discussions on forums reveals a mix of bearish and bullish attitudes as many watch for signals on Bitcoinβs potential direction amidst ongoing market fluctuations.
Comments indicate urgency for bulls to maintain Bitcoin above $60,000. A trader mentioned, "I think itβs fairly easy to see there's going to be a disgusting capitulation candle." This sentiment highlights fears that slipping below this threshold could signal more severe declines, possibly dragging Bitcoin down into the $50,000 range.

Interestingly, there are observations about a potential lack of liquidity in the market; one user remarked, "I donβt see liquidity coming back to crypto until this settles down." This statement suggests that despite favorable trading conditions, broader market influences remain unsteady.
Technical analysis continues to dominate conversations. Users are keeping a close eye on the 200-week moving average, reiterating its historical significance as a support level. One comment noted, "The cycles are still here for the foreseeable future." This statement echoes thoughts that, regardless of recent drops, traders should be prepared for the long haul and acknowledge that significant market cycles persist.
